+\name{linlogitf}
+\alias{linlogitf}
+\title{Linear-logistic function}
+\description{
+ Helper function describing a special type of dose-response curves, showing a stimulus
+ at subtoxic doses.
+}
+\usage{
+ linlogitf(x,k,f,mu,b)
+}
+\arguments{
+ \item{x}{
+ In this context, the x variable is the dose.}
+ \item{k}{
+ In the drfit functions, k is set to 1.}
+ \item{f}{
+ One of the parameters describing the curve shape.}
+ \item{mu}{
+ The parameter describing the location of the curve (log EC50).}
+ \item{b}{
+ One of the parameters describing the curve shape.}
+}
+\value{
+ The response at dose x.
+}
+\references{
+ van Ewijk, P. H. and Hoekstra, J. A. (1993) \emph{Ecotox Environ Safety}
+ \bold{25} 25-32}
